Looking good. As you have found its easy to pick up cars for Gaslands, you have done better than me at painting them up though!
Fairly simple paint job but before priming I create a bubbly rust effect on wheel arches and sills with thin superglue and a sprinkling of bicarb of soda - helps with the dry brushing.
Prime grey, paint base colours, wash with 40/40/20 nuln oil/aggrax earthshade/water, drybrush sand, drybrush silver (heavy where required, light on edges) then drybrush and stipple some areas with orange for rust.

Nice! What bits did you use?
Mostly from the Northstar Implements of Carnage sprue.
The front and rear window grills are plasterers scrim tape and the wheels are from an Anyscale models Jeep with axles made from old sprue frames.

And did you strip the original paint, or just primed on it?
Didn't strip the paint, just stuck on all the bits and primed the whole thing with Halfords grey car primer.
Then just a couple of hours to paint.
